GGB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2020 in Review

128 of the 4,956 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Gerdau (GGB) for Q3 2020, worth a combined $958M — up 26% from $762M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 17 funds opened new GGB positions and 11 closed out — a net gain of 6 holders — while 41 added to existing stakes and 49 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$20.6M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$14.5M.
